使用@Output
时出现奇怪的错误输出声明
@Output() change: EventEmitter = new EventEmitter();
发出价值
this.change.emit('string');
事件监听器
<selective (change)="getDataAreas($event)"></selective>
我忘记了吗?
当我添加最后一个命令(更改)时,我总是将此错误发送到控制台
TypeError: instance[output.propName].subscribe is not a function
FYI
发射在这段代码中
this.sub = this.searchField.valueChanges
.startWith('')
.debounceTime(200)
.subscribe((result) => {
this.change.emit(result);
});
答案 0 :(得分:4)
我发现了......
PHP Storm自动生成错误的导入路径
require